Possessive pronouns vary according to the category of grammatical person and appear next to nouns to determine the holder. The possessive pronoun makes explicit the ownership, closeness or relationship between a grammatical person and a grammatical element.

Characteristics:

• They are always used after quoting the noun.

• Of the first person, both singular and plural, there are the following possessive pronouns: mío, míos, mía, mías, nuestro, nuestros, nuestra y nuestras.

• In the case of the second person, there are these: tuyo, tuyos, tuya, tuyas, vuestro, vuestros, vuestra y vuestras.

• In reference to the third person, we come across these possessive pronouns: suyo, suyos, suya y suyas.

• Any pronoun of this type, it is necessary to know that it will have the same gender and the same number as the noun it refers to.

• It is common to use expressions such as “lo mío” or “lo tuyo”, among others, to refer to what concerns or belongs to someone in question.
